Description
These Red White and Blue Cheesecake Bars are a delightful treat featuring a creamy filling and a vibrant presentation. Easy to prepare with Oreo crust and perfect for barbecues or festive gatherings, they are sure to impress everyone with their flavors and colors.
Ingredients

- 30 Oreo cookies
- 4 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ted
- 3 – 8 ounce packages cream cheese, softened
- 1 1/2 cups granulated sugar
- 1/4 cup sour cream
- 2 teaspoons vanilla extract
- 1/4 cup all purpose flour
- 3 large eggs
- red gel food color
- blue gel food color
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 325 degrees F and line a 9×13 pan with foil.
- In a food processor, pulse the cookies, cream included, until they turn into crumbs.
- Mix in the melted butter and press the mixture into the prepared pan. Bake for 10 minutes, then remove and cool.
- Place a baking sheet on the bottom oven rack and fill it halfway with water. Allow the oven to preheat again.
- In a mixing bowl, beat the cream cheese and granulated sugar until creamy. Then, add in the sour cream, vanilla, and flour; beat again until smooth.
- Gently incorporate the eggs into the cream cheese mixture until just blended.
- Divide the batter into three bowls and tint two with red and blue food coloring.
- Spoon the colored mixtures over the crust alternately. Use a butter knife to swirl the colors gently without overmixing.
- Position the pan on the oven rack above the water-filled sheet. Bake for 45-50 minutes. Once done, remove from oven and let cool on a wire rack.
- Cool the cheesecake on the counter for about 1 hour, then refrigerate for 4-6 hours before serving.
- Cut into squares and serve with whipped cream and sprinkles if desired.
Notes
Ensure the cream cheese is softened for easy mixing.
Let the bars chill properly in the refrigerator for best texture before serving.
Store leftovers in an airtight container for up to 5 days.
